This paper systematically introduces its complete process flow and material adaptation control criteria.<\/p>\n\n\n\n<figure class=\"wp-block-gallery has-nested-images columns-default is-cropped wp-block-gallery-1 is-layout-flex wp-block-gallery-is-layout-flex\">\n<figure class=\"wp-block-image size-large\"><img decoding=\"async\" width=\"1024\" height=\"768\" data-id=\"6676\" src=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-2-1024x768.jpg\" alt=\"\" class=\"wp-image-6676\" srcset=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-2-1024x768.jpg 1024w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-2-300x225.jpg 300w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-2-768x576.jpg 768w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-2-1536x1152.jpg 1536w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-2-2048x1536.jpg 2048w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-2-600x450.jpg 600w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<figure class=\"wp-block-image size-large\"><img decoding=\"async\" width=\"1024\" height=\"768\" data-id=\"6675\" src=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-1-1024x768.jpg\" alt=\"\" class=\"wp-image-6675\" srcset=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-1-1024x768.jpg 1024w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-1-300x225.jpg 300w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-1-768x576.jpg 768w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-1-1536x1152.jpg 1536w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-1-2048x1536.jpg 2048w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2024\/11\/Sunrise-rendering-plant-1-600x450.jpg 600w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n<\/figure>\n\n\n\n<p class=\"wp-block-paragraph\">The entire process adopts a fully enclosed continuous operation mode, consisting of five core modules: raw material pretreatment, low-temperature heating,multi-stage separation, drying and crushing, and oil refining, with compact process connection and high automation.In the raw material pretreatment stage, livestock and poultry waste and slaughterhouse by-products are transported to the treatment center via sealed special transport vehicles.The materials are crushed to a standard particle size of 30-50mm by crushers, and some adapted equipment can directly treat whole livestock and poultry materials.The crushed materials are conveyed to the buffer silo through sealed screw conveyors. The whole process is free of leakage and secondary pollution, laying a solid foundation for subsequent stable treatment.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">As the core quality control procedure of the entire process, low-temperature heating is carried out in a fully enclosed and oxygen-free environment with graded constant temperature treatment realized by dual-temperature and dual-speed precise control technology.Materials are evenly delivered into the raw material heater by a variable-speed conveyor,and live steam is injected through specially optimized nozzles for refined treatment via a gradient heating process.Firstly, the temperature is rapidly raised to the critical process temperature to completely inactivate various active enzymes in materials and avoid material deterioration and degradation.Then, the temperature is accurately increased to the optimal process temperature range to fully break the material tissue structure and realize efficient and sufficient fat release.According to raw material types and target product requirements, the process can intelligently match the heating temperature and material residence time, strictly meeting harmless treatment standards while maximizing the retention of effective material quality.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">The heated materials are sent to the decanter centrifuge system for precise solid-liquid-liquid three-phase separation, which is the key procedure for classified resource recovery.he separated fat phase is delivered to a high-speed centrifuge for deep purification, with the oil purity reaching more than 99.5%. The purified crude oil is stored after heating,stirring and purification by a horizontal centrifuge, and can be reused as biodiesel, industrial raw materials and other resources.Solid phases including bone residue and protein residue are transported to the drying system and dried by utilizing waste heat from the evaporation system.After crushing, humidity-controlled cooling, screening and packaging, high-quality protein auxiliary materials are obtained.he process sticky water generated from separation is concentrated by the evaporation system,which can be back-added to materials or recycled and utilized as flavor additives.<\/p>\n\n\n\n<figure class=\"wp-block-gallery has-nested-images columns-default is-cropped wp-block-gallery-2 is-layout-flex wp-block-gallery-is-layout-flex\">\n<figure class=\"wp-block-image size-large\"><img decoding=\"async\" width=\"1024\" height=\"544\" data-id=\"7595\" src=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2026\/07\/\u4f4e\u6e29\u6e7f\u6cd5\u7ebf-1024x544.png\" alt=\"\" class=\"wp-image-7595\" srcset=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2026\/07\/\u4f4e\u6e29\u6e7f\u6cd5\u7ebf-1024x544.png 1024w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2026\/07\/\u4f4e\u6e29\u6e7f\u6cd5\u7ebf-300x159.png 300w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2026\/07\/\u4f4e\u6e29\u6e7f\u6cd5\u7ebf-768x408.png 768w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2026\/07\/\u4f4e\u6e29\u6e7f\u6cd5\u7ebf-600x319.png 600w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2026\/07\/\u4f4e\u6e29\u6e7f\u6cd5\u7ebf.png 1178w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<figure class=\"wp-block-image size-large\"><img decoding=\"async\" width=\"1024\" height=\"768\" data-id=\"6944\" src=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2025\/06\/1ba79a29487d6a053d1f99b4720aaab7_compress1-1024x768.jpg\" alt=\"\" class=\"wp-image-6944\" srcset=\"https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2025\/06\/1ba79a29487d6a053d1f99b4720aaab7_compress1-1024x768.jpg 1024w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2025\/06\/1ba79a29487d6a053d1f99b4720aaab7_compress1-300x225.jpg 300w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2025\/06\/1ba79a29487d6a053d1f99b4720aaab7_compress1-768x576.jpg 768w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2025\/06\/1ba79a29487d6a053d1f99b4720aaab7_compress1-1536x1152.jpg 1536w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2025\/06\/1ba79a29487d6a053d1f99b4720aaab7_compress1-2048x1536.jpg 2048w, https:\/\/www.sunriserendering.com\/wp-content\/uploads\/2025\/06\/1ba79a29487d6a053d1f99b4720aaab7_compress1-600x450.jpg 600w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n<\/figure>\n\n\n\n<p class=\"wp-block-paragraph\">This process features excellent material adaptability, with process parameters dynamically adjustable according to material moisture content and particle size characteristics.It has prominent adaptation advantages for high-moisture slaughterhouse waste, with remarkable energy-saving effects of mechanical dehydration by centrifuges.The steam injection time can be appropriately shortened while the separation time is prolonged accordingly to ensure separation accuracy. Material particle size directly affects heat transfer efficiency and treatment effect.Coarse crushed materials of 30-50mm require increased steam injection and extended heat preservation time to ensure the standard reaching of material core temperature.Finely crushed meat emulsion materials have uniform heat transfer,while process parameters need to be strictly controlled to avoid excessive gelatinization and ensure solid-liquid separation efficiency.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">In general, Continuous Low-temperature Wet Rendering boasts technical advantages of standardized process flow, refined parameter regulation and closed-loop resource recycling,achieving a balance of environmental performance, economic efficiency and operational stability.Through process optimization and equipment adaptation and upgrading, SunRise further improves the continuous operation capacity,material adaptation range and resource recovery rate of the whole system,providing mature, reliable and efficient professional solutions for the harmless and resourceful treatment of livestock and poultry waste.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>Continuous Low-temperature Wet Rendering is a mainstream core process for the harmless and resourceful treatment of livestock and poultry as well as slaughterhouse by-products.
